One of our customers called us with a problem that happens to more than a few homeowners. After turning on their heater for the first time since the previous winter in their home in Newport News, their heating system began to put out a burning smell. Alarmed, they shut it down immediately and called us here at Atlantic. We responded quickly and drove to their home. Our technician was soon able to relieve the homeowners of their worry. Rather than something more serious, it was simply the smell of burning dust. When a heater is not in consistent use, over a period of time, dust will collect on the heating elements. When the heater is turned on for the first time after a significant period of time, this dust will burn and give off a strong burning smell.

Rather than being irritated by the fact that they had called a professional plumber and heating repair specialist for a minor problem, they were relieved that the problem was so small. That’s the right attitude to have, because when a burning smell occurs, it might not always be a minor problem.

Burning smells are often indicators of much more serious problems that can do damage to your heating system. For instance, if your burners are blocked or clogged with soot and debris, you might smell a burning smell followed by a loud pop or bank. That pop or bang is actually a small explosion that occurs if gas backs up and is ignited. These small explosions can do some real damage to your heater.

Even if you don’t live near Newport News, our heating recommendation may help save you some money. Remember to always schedule a yearly cleaning and inspection of your system.
